about

Latin and World-beat phenom Cecilia Villar Eljuri introduces her first solo cd. En Paz has roots steeped in a rich musical heritage compounded with honest lyrics and powerful groove oriented arrangements. Sung primarily in her native language of Spanish, this is Eljuri’s most raw and passionate album to date.

The album ruminates on what is going on in the world at large and draws from intimate memories. “These days I don't see much peace around us,” Cecilia explains, “I see danger, inequities, fighting over borders, divisions among people and the loss of love. In spite of all that, I believe there is hope that we can overcome this and coexist in a tranquil society.”

Cecilia Villar Eljuri was born in Ecuador and is the daughter of legendary radio, theatre and television pioneer Paco Villar and composer Olga Eljuri de Villar. In the creation of En Paz, Cecilia tapped into her parents’ artistic legacy and Ecuadorian heritage by traveling to her homeland during the writing stage, greatly impacting the direction of the album. What unfolds on En Paz are songs versed in rock rhythms and hook-driven melodies, complimented by confident lyrics. On Sombra Negra, Eljuri delivers sultry vocals on the cusp of urgency backed by growling guitar licks. Una Ola, one of the first tracks written for the album, reflects upon a dear friend and memories of him. Eljuri describes the powers of the ocean and how a single wave can sweep you away into bliss.

A host of influential musicians also help to shape this evocative album. Yossi Fine, who has worked with rock idols David Bowie and Lou Reed as well as world-beat heavy hitters Karsh Kale and Antibalas, delivers a drum and bass foundation for the majority of the tracks as producer and principal bass player. The opening Latin Reggae track El Aire is a special collaboration with Reggae icons Sly & Robbie. With a cool and laid back vibe, the track seems “to float” along roots riddims and Latin-montuno guitar licks. Also appearing on En Paz is rock maven Johnette Napolitano, of Concrete Blonde fame, who lends her voice to the flamenco infused Jaula.

Perhaps the most influential musician to appear on the album is Eljuri’s mother Olga Eljuri de Villar, a successful Ecuadorian composer and pianist. “The track Como En Un Sueño was originally written by my mother,” reflects Cecilia Eljuri. “This song, along with many of her compositions, was originally released in the 60’s in Ecuador.
The beautiful melody and lyrical phrasing has always stuck with me and I felt compelled to re-write her song and integrate my own arrangement ideas for En Paz.” With care to stay true to the soul of the Ecuadorian pasillo, Eljuri proceeded to record a modern version of the song (with her mother’s blessing of course). As a bonus track, her mother’s original 1960’s version of the song appears on the album as a tribute to Eljuri’s heritage and lineage.

credits

released May 20, 2008

Musicos
Cecilia Villar Eljuri: vocals, acoustic and electric guitars, lead guitar solos, drum programming, percussion programming, bass guitar, shaker, organ, synth vibes, synth tabla, electric sitar guitar, handclaps, electric tres guitar

Yossi Fine: bass guitar, tambourine, electric guitar, background vocals, drum programming

Nir Z: drums, handclaps

Johnette Napolitano: guest vocals on “Jaula”

Sly Dunbar: drums on “El Aire”
Robbie Shakespeare: bass on “El Aire”

Producer: Yossi Fine (all songs except for “El Aire” Produced by Sly Dunbar and Robbie Shakespeare (for Taxi Records) and Yossi Fine)
Co-producers: Paola Romano and Cecilia Villar Eljuri
Executive producers: Paola Romano and Cecilia Villar

Recorded & Mixed by Yossi Fine, Paola Romano and Cecilia Villar Eljuri,(all tracks except for “El Aire”, recorded by Sly Dunbar,Robbie Shakespeare,Paola Romano and Cecilia Villar Eljuri; Johnette Napolitano’s vocals on “Jaula” recorded by Jim Mankey; and original version of “Como En Un Sueño” recorded in Ecuador by Olga Eljuri de Villar.

Recorded & Mixed at: Manovill Studio, NYC NY; King Solomon Chamber Studio, Brooklyn NY; Zdrumstudio, Brooklyn NY; Tuff Gong Studios, Kingston Jamaica; James Mankey Audio Services, Yucca Valley CA

Mastered by Vlado Meller at Universal Mastering

Eljuri New York, New York

Touted as one of the best female guitar players in the world, Eljuri navigates through musical landscapes ranging from rock and pop-punk, to reggae, and Afro-Cuban rhythms, lush with her vocal hooks, harmonies, iconic guitar riffs and solos.

"Cecilia Villar Eljuri is a triple threat: She's an accomplished songwriter, a great vocalist, and one hell of a guitar player.” –NPR MUSIC
